Description
The Fleet Logistics Center, Jacksonville (FLCJ) has procurement for logistics and life support to expeditionary naval forces operating in Belize during the APR 2015 timeframe. This ashore present is part of a larger U. S. Southern Command (SOUTHCOM) directed mission: Continuing Promise (CP)-15 USNS Comfort. The Expeditionary Service Contractor (ESC) shall conduct security background checks on employees and subcontractor employees with local or national police department or other government organizations. Approximately 100 Navy Medical/Dental; 20 Engineering/construction personnel will require port-a-potties, dumpsters, security lights, privacy screens, security barriers, canopies, chairs tables, warehouse fans, and hand washing stations. Also required are buses, vans, and SUV ™s for transportation of personnel between the COMFORT to Medical project Sites at the beginning, during and at the end of the mission, one 5,000 pound (2,267kg) lift-capable outdoor forklift, diesel fuel for generators, 20 foot (6.1 meter) tractor-trailer for transportation of equipment between the COMFORT and COMFORT HELO Landing Zone to Medical project Sites at the beginning, during, and at the end of the mission. Furthermore, the vendor will be required to deliver building materials to Engineering Sites on startup day as well as bottled water to Fleet Landing. The vendor must provide a means (i.e. ramp) to onload and offload tools and equipment transported to and from the project Sites.
